finally got tickford LPG on the EF Fairmont sort of,it runs great on gas at idle in park/neutral and even when you rev it...... soon as you select reverse or park it dies its running the full factory setup dual fuel ECU 4TED i think it is and the gas comp where the clutch pedal should be I beleive all wiring has been connected properly as pics were taken of the system fitted up to an EF sedan...

can some-one pls tell me which 2 wires get cut on the intake side of the loom, or better yet pics would be great and also which wire gets connected under the column on the ignition switch block...and the last one is the one that goes into the main block under the dash big a** main loom connector just so that I can check and make sure all connections are correct before replacing things

I have also used the tickford gas doco from here to get the computer to relearn and that seemed to work, light flashed at the appropriate times etc

All good now turns out the tacho feed wire wasnt connected properly..poor join
